Alternatives to Kool 'n' Soothe Night Cooling Spray for Hot Sleepers
Hot summer nights can be a struggle for those who tend to sleep hot. While the Kool 'n' Soothe Night Cooling Spray might be a popular choice, it's not the only option available for those seeking relief. Here are some alternatives that focus on hydration, soothing, and longer-lasting coolness with fewer irritants.
No7 Menopause Skincare Instant Cooling Mist
This lightweight, portable mist is designed to calm flushed skin and provide an instant refresh. Although the cooling effect is somewhat short-lived, it has a decent user rating (70/100) and is well-suited for sensitive, hot skin needing a quick cool down.
Mario Badescu Facial Spray with Aloe, Adaptogens, and Coconut Water
Fragrance-free, dye-free, and containing hydrating and antioxidant-rich ingredients like aloe vera, coconut water, and adaptogens, this spray offers a refreshing and cooling sensation without strong scents that might disturb sensitive or hot skin during sleep.
MAGZEA™ Muscle Recovery Spray
This spray contains cooling agents like peppermint and spearmint combined with magnesium and kunzea for anti-inflammatory and muscle-relaxing effects. It's fast-absorbing and non-greasy, providing a cooling sensation that lasts longer, beneficial for those who may experience soreness or overheating at night.
Briotech Topical Skin Spray
Praised for minimal ingredients, soothing inflamed or irritated skin, and providing a cooling effect with a strong but generally fresh smell, this hypochlorous acid spray is gentle with a high Amazon rating of 4.5/5. However, some users find the scent to be strong.
When compared to Kool 'n' Soothe, these alternatives tend to focus more on hydration, soothing, and longer-lasting coolness with fewer potentially irritating fragrances or ingredients.

In addition to sprays, other products can help regulate body temperature during hot summer nights. For instance, silk sleep masks feel cooling and soft during warm weather, and wool duvets are more thermoregulatory than down or synthetic duvets. However, some sleep masks can make you feel even hotter during warm weather, so it's essential to choose the right one for your needs.
